MILK SUPPLY

MUNICIPAL SCHEME INOPPORTUNE EXISTING ARRANGEMENTS SATISFACTORY HEAVY CAPITAL BORROWING UNWISE On the grounds that the present system ot milk distribution and sale has not given rise to general complaint, and that the present time, with embarkation on proposals v involving substantial borrowing an unwise step, is inopportune for the introduction of a municipal milk supply, the General Committee has drawn up an adverse report bn the request of the Dunedin Housewives’ Union,for an investigation of a municipal supply. A letter had been received from the Dunedin Housewives’ Union asking that the council appoint a special commit; tee to make investigations into all details relative to the introduction of a municipal milk supply, and to submit a report to the council at a subsequent meeting. “ Your committee has taken the matter into consideration,” states the report, “ and is of opinion that the time is not yet opportune for disturbing the existing arrangements for the sale and distribution of > milk, which have, so far as the committee is aware, not given rise to any genera! complaint. “ In any case nothing could be done in the matter by the council without legislative authority, which would pre sumably, as in the case of Welhn" ton. require to provide for the council having a virtual monopoly ol the saband distribution of milk throughout thf “ The capital cost of giving effect te such a proposal would bo very heavy, and from that viewpoint alone it is considered unwise to embark in the near future, on anv proposal that would involve substantial .borrowing by the municipal account.” The committee therefore recommends that the union be advised in those terms.
